大数跨境

Deploy应用部署自动化部署教程跨境卖家常见问题

2026-02-25 2
详情
报告
跨境服务
文章

Deploy应用部署自动化部署教程跨境卖家常见问题

要点速读(TL;DR)

  • Deploy(部署)指将跨境电商相关系统、工具或服务代码发布到服务器,使其可运行的过程;自动化部署通过脚本或平台实现一键上线,减少人工操作。
  • 适用于使用自研系统、ERP对接、独立站开发、API集成的中大型跨境卖家或技术团队。
  • 核心价值:提升发布效率、降低人为错误、支持多环境同步、加快故障恢复。
  • 常见工具包括 GitHub Actions、Jenkins、Docker、Kubernetes、CI/CD 平台等。
  • 部署失败常见原因:权限不足、配置错误、网络隔离、依赖缺失、密钥失效。
  • 建议结合版本控制与测试环境,避免直接在生产环境操作。

Deploy应用部署自动化部署教程跨境卖家常见问题 是什么

Deploy(部署)是指将开发完成的应用程序(如订单同步模块、库存管理系统、价格监控脚本等)从本地或测试环境上传至正式运行服务器,并确保其正常启动和运行的过程。在跨境电商场景中,常涉及ERP系统插件、独立站功能扩展、API接口服务、数据爬取工具等的上线。

自动化部署是通过预设脚本或集成CI/CD(持续集成/持续交付)工具,实现代码提交后自动完成构建、测试、部署全流程的技术方案。它减少了手动上传、重启服务等重复性工作,提高稳定性和响应速度

关键词解释

  • CI/CD:持续集成(Continuous Integration)+ 持续交付(Continuous Delivery),指开发者每次提交代码后,系统自动运行测试并准备部署包,部分可直接发布到生产环境。
  • Git:版本控制系统,用于管理代码变更历史,主流平台为 GitHub、GitLab、Bitbucket。
  • Docker:容器化技术,将应用及其依赖打包成标准化单元,便于跨环境迁移和部署。
  • Serverless:无服务器架构,无需管理底层服务器,由云平台按需执行函数(如 AWS Lambda),适合轻量级定时任务。
  • Webhook:一种回调机制,当特定事件发生时(如订单创建),系统自动触发部署流程或通知其他服务。

它能解决哪些问题

  • 手动更新易出错 → 自动化脚本统一执行,避免漏传文件或配置遗漏。
  • 多店铺/多站点同步难 → 一次提交,自动部署到美国、欧洲等多个区域服务器。
  • 紧急修复响应慢 → 结合监控告警,发现异常后快速回滚或热更新。
  • 开发与生产环境不一致 → 使用 Docker 容器保证环境一致性。
  • 团队协作混乱 → 基于 Git 分支策略控制发布节奏,主干稳定。
  • 第三方系统对接频繁变更 → API 调用逻辑调整后可自动测试并上线。
  • 大促前系统升级压力大 → 提前演练灰度发布流程,降低宕机风险。
  • 日志追踪困难 → 部署记录自动归档,支持版本比对和回溯。

怎么用/怎么开通/怎么选择

以下是跨境卖家实施自动化部署的通用步骤:

  1. 明确需求范围:确定需要部署的内容类型(如独立站插件、订单同步服务、汇率抓取脚本)及频率(实时/定时)。
  2. 选择代码托管平台:注册 GitHub/GitLab 账号,建立私有仓库管理源码,设置访问权限。
  3. 搭建服务器环境:购买云主机(如阿里云国际站、AWS EC2、Google Cloud),安装操作系统、数据库、运行时环境(Node.js/Python等)。
  4. 配置自动化工具
    • 使用 GitHub Actions 或 GitLab CI 编写 .yml 配置文件定义构建与部署流程;
    • 或部署 Jenkins 服务器,编写 Pipeline 脚本;
    • 也可选用 Vercel、Netlify(适合前端)、Render、Fly.io 等支持自动部署的PaaS平台。
  5. 设置触发条件:通常为“推送到 main 分支”或“合并 Pull Request 后”自动触发部署,也可结合 Webhook 实现外部事件驱动。
  6. 验证与监控:部署完成后运行健康检查脚本,确认服务可用;接入日志系统(如 ELK、Sentry)跟踪异常。

注意:若使用 SaaS 工具(如 Shopify App、Magento 扩展),部分平台提供应用市场审核与发布流程,需遵循其官方文档进行打包与提交。

费用/成本通常受哪些因素影响

  • 服务器资源配置(CPU、内存、带宽、存储)
  • 是否使用托管型 CI/CD 服务(GitHub Actions 免费额度外计费)
  • 容器编排平台复杂度(Kubernetes 运维成本高于单机部署)
  • 部署频率与构建时长(高频率增加计算资源消耗)
  • 是否启用蓝绿发布、灰度发布等高级策略
  • 日志存储与监控系统的额外开销
  • 是否有专职运维人员或外包技术支持
  • 安全合规要求(如 SOC2、GDPR)带来的审计与加固成本
  • 灾备与多区域冗余设计投入
  • 第三方 API 调用量超出免费层级

为了拿到准确报价/成本,你通常需要准备以下信息:

  • 预计并发请求数与数据处理量
  • 每日部署次数与时效要求
  • 目标服务器地理位置(是否需欧美节点)
  • 现有技术栈(编程语言、框架、数据库类型)
  • 是否已有代码仓库与域名证书
  • 是否需要支持回滚、备份、权限审计功能
  • 团队技术水平(能否自行维护 vs 需托管服务)

常见坑与避坑清单

  1. 未做环境隔离:测试与生产共用数据库,导致数据污染——应严格划分 dev/staging/prod 环境。
  2. 忽略敏感信息管理:将数据库密码硬编码在代码中——应使用环境变量或密钥管理服务(如 AWS Secrets Manager)。
  3. 缺乏回滚机制:新版本出错无法快速恢复——应在部署流程中预设 rollback 步骤。
  4. 跳过自动化测试:仅依赖人工验证——应加入单元测试、接口测试环节。
  5. 未限制部署权限:所有成员均可触发生产环境发布——应设置审批流程或角色控制。
  6. 忽视日志与监控:部署后无状态反馈——应配置心跳检测与异常报警。
  7. 过度依赖单一服务商:全部部署在一家云厂商——建议关键业务考虑跨云容灾。
  8. 忽略SSL证书更新:自动部署未包含证书轮换——可能导致HTTPS中断。
  9. 未备份配置文件:服务器重装后难以复现——应将Nginx、Docker Compose等配置纳入版本控制。
  10. 低估网络延迟影响:海外服务器拉取国内镜像缓慢——建议使用本地化镜像仓库或 CDN 加速。

FAQ(常见问题)

  1. Deploy应用部署自动化部署教程跨境卖家常见问题 靠谱吗/正规吗/是否合规?
    自动化部署本身是行业标准实践,广泛应用于亚马逊SP-API对接、Shopify应用开发等领域。只要遵守目标平台的技术规范(如不刷单、不爬取受限数据),并在合法服务器上运行,即属合规。具体合规性还需结合业务用途判断。
  2. Deploy应用部署自动化部署教程跨境卖家常见问题 适合哪些卖家/平台/地区/类目?
    适合具备一定技术能力的中大型跨境卖家,尤其是运营独立站、自建ERP、对接多个电商平台API的团队。常见于电子配件、家居园艺、汽配等高频上新类目,以及北美、欧洲市场对系统稳定性要求较高的场景。
  3. Deploy应用部署自动化部署教程跨境卖家常见问题 怎么开通/注册/接入/购买?需要哪些资料?
    无需统一“开通”,而是根据所选工具链分别注册:GitHub账号、云服务器账户(AWS/Aliyun等)、可能还需企业邮箱、域名证书、SSH密钥对。技术负责人需掌握代码仓库权限与服务器登录凭证。
  4. Deploy应用部署自动化部署教程跨境卖家常见问题 费用怎么计算?影响因素有哪些?
    无统一收费标准,成本分散在服务器租赁、CI/CD资源消耗、人力维护等方面。影响因素包括部署频率、服务器规格、是否使用高级工具(如K8s)、团队技术水平等,具体以各服务商计价模型为准。
  5. Deploy应用部署自动化部署教程跨境卖家常见问题 常见失败原因是什么?如何排查?
    常见原因:权限不足(SSH/RBAC)、环境变量缺失、依赖包下载失败、端口冲突、磁盘空间不足、Git分支匹配错误。排查方法:查看部署日志(Actions Logs/Jenkins Console)、登录服务器检查进程状态、验证网络连通性。
  6. 使用/接入后遇到问题第一步做什么?
    首先查看自动化流水线的执行日志,定位失败阶段(build/test/deploy);其次确认最近一次代码变更内容;必要时暂停自动部署,改为手动调试,修复后再恢复流程。
  7. Deploy应用部署自动化部署教程跨境卖家常见问题 和替代方案相比优缺点是什么?
    对比手动FTP上传:
    优点:高效、一致、可追溯;
    缺点:初期配置复杂,需学习曲线。
    对比SaaS一体化工具:
    优点:灵活定制,适应复杂逻辑;
    缺点:维护成本高,不适合纯运营团队。
  8. 新手最容易忽略的点是什么?
    最常忽略的是回滚计划环境隔离。很多卖家首次部署成功后就不再测试降级流程,一旦新版本崩溃,只能手动抢救。建议每次上线前预演回滚,并在非高峰时段操作。

相关关键词推荐

  • CI/CD自动化部署
  • GitHub Actions部署教程
  • 跨境电商ERP系统对接
  • 独立站自动化运维
  • Docker容器部署
  • Jenkins持续集成
  • Shopify App部署流程
  • API接口自动发布
  • 云服务器部署指南
  • 自动化脚本编写
  • Git版本控制实战
  • 服务器环境配置
  • 部署流水线设计
  • 系统稳定性优化
  • 跨境电商技术中台
  • 无服务器部署(Serverless)
  • 多站点同步方案
  • 部署权限管理
  • 自动化测试集成
  • 跨境系统架构设计

关联词条

查看更多
活动
服务
百科
问答
文章
社群
跨境企业